Transaction dd2fd23c4e69493eaacb49fa5ea4982133f795d2c140c71d44bda70377d55e04

2 Input
2 Outputs
  • dd2fd23c4e69493eaacb49fa5ea4982133f795d2c140c71d44bda70377d55e04:0
  • value  380258
    address  16X4ZbptRduSA2mWGH2PZsnZXWXCv5spGt
  • dd2fd23c4e69493eaacb49fa5ea4982133f795d2c140c71d44bda70377d55e04:1
  • value  1001388
    address  39BEpTaZNCEaW3utjXmqj842Gc7bjatKDZ